New Era Pharmacy, LLC — FDA 483 Findings

US FDAInspected 2019-11-27Published 2020-01-27 4 findingsContamination controlMaterial and supplier controlAseptic processing and sterility assuranceValidation and qualification

Findings

1Contamination control

Protective apparel is not worn as necessary to protect drug products from contamination.

2Material and supplier control

Non-pharmaceutical grade components are used in the formulation of non-sterile drug products.

3Aseptic processing and sterility assurance

Media fills were not performed that closely simulate aseptic production operations incorporating, as appropriate, worst-case activities and conditions that provide a challenge to aseptic operations.

4Validation and qualification

ISO-5 classified areas were not certified under dynamic conditions.
